My Buying Guides on Grocery Cart Infant Carrier

Why I Considered a Grocery Cart Infant Carrier

When I started shopping with my baby, I quickly realized how difficult it was to juggle groceries, a cart, and an infant at the same time. A grocery cart infant carrier became one of the most practical solutions for making errands easier and safer. It gave me a dedicated place for my baby while I shopped, which helped me stay organized and more relaxed.

What I Looked for in Safety

Safety was my first priority. I made sure the carrier had secure straps, a stable base, and a design that kept my baby properly supported. I also looked for strong attachment points so it would stay in place on the cart. For me, a carrier that felt sturdy and well-padded gave the most peace of mind.

Comfort for My Baby

I wanted my baby to be comfortable during the whole shopping trip. I paid attention to soft padding, breathable material, and enough room for my infant to sit or recline naturally. I also preferred a carrier that did not feel too stiff or cramped, since comfort made my baby calmer and happier.

Ease of Use for Me

I found that convenience mattered just as much as safety. I looked for a carrier that was easy to install, remove, and fold away when not in use. If I could set it up quickly without struggling, it made my shopping trips much smoother. I also appreciated lightweight designs because I could carry and store them more easily.

Compatibility with Grocery Carts

Not every grocery cart is the same, so I checked whether the infant carrier fit different cart sizes and styles. I preferred one that worked with standard carts and stayed secure without sliding around. This made me feel more confident when shopping at different stores.

Material and Cleanability

Since babies can be messy, I looked for materials that were easy to wipe clean or machine washable. I found that stain-resistant fabrics and removable covers saved me a lot of time. A carrier that stayed clean with minimal effort was a big plus in my experience.

Portability and Storage

I also thought about where I would keep the carrier when I was not using it. A foldable or compact design worked best for me because I could store it in my car or home without taking up much space. Portability made it easier to bring along on every shopping trip.

My Final Buying Tips

If I were choosing again, I would focus on safety, comfort, and ease of use first. I would also make sure the carrier fits my grocery cart and is simple to clean. For me, the best grocery cart infant carrier is the one that makes shopping safer, easier, and less stressful for both me and my baby.
